Ludwigshafen is a chemical plant in Germany with a reported capacity of 165,000 t of chemical. It manufactures industrial and specialty chemicals. It is operated by BASF SE. By capacity it ranks #7 of 7 chemical plants tracked in Germany. It emits about 55,069 tonnes of CO₂e per year (Climate TRACE) — roughly the tailpipe emissions of 12,837 cars. Its CO₂ per unit of capacity is about 100% below the median chemical plant.

Local climate

Ludwigshafen sits in a temperate oceanic climate zone (Köppen Cfb), at 49.6°N in the northern hemisphere.

~11°Ctypical annual mean
~18°Ctypical warm-season
Temperate oceanic: four distinct seasons — cold winters and warm summers
